What Is the Cost of Living Near Stockton?

Understanding the cost of living near Stockton is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Delta Island Elementary School.
Stockton's Cost of Living Index is approximately 112.7 (12.7% more expensive than US average; 19.4% less than CA average). Central Valley port city, more affordable than coastal CA but housing costs are still above US average and have been rising.
